Item 8.01. Other Events.

 

On January 1, 2021, MICT, Inc., (the “Company”), through its wholly-owned subsidiary Tianjin Bokefa Technology Co., Ltd.(“Bokefa”) agreed to loan certain shareholders of Guangxi Zhongtong Insurance Agency Co., Ltd (“Guangxi Zhongtong”) up to RMB40 million (approximately $6.125 million) through a frame work loan (“Frame Work Loan”). In consideration for the Frame Work Loan, the parties entered into various additional agreements. The Frame Work Loan transaction was structured as a Variable Interest Entity (“VIE”).

 

On August 23, 2021, Beijing Yibao Technology Co. Ltd  (“Yibao”) the wholly-owned subsidiary of Bokefa, on the one hand, and Guangxi Zhongtong, Dai Jianhua and Wei Aifen, the two majority shareholders of Guangxi Zhongtong, on the other, entered into a capital increase agreement (the “Capital Increase Agreement”). Pursuant to the Capital Increase Agreement, Yibao agreed to invest RMB30 million (approximately $4.7 million) into Guangxi Zhongtong.

 

On October 21, 2021, Yibao transferred such funds and the transaction closed (the “Closing”). As a result of the transaction, Yiabo now holds a sixty percent (60%) equity interest in Guangxi Zhongtong and is the controlling shareholder. As a condition of the Closing, the previous agreements consummated on January 1, 2021 per the Frame Work Loan became null and void.
